Is there an average percentage that businesses spend on cap ex if the business requires equipment to operate? For example: new printers in a print shop, trucks in a transport business or new CNC machines for manufacturing.

Do they buy as needed or is there an average amount allocated?

I don’t know if it’s useful to know capex in general but it’s pretty easy to figure it when you’re assessing any given target. The tax returns have balance sheet and income statement info and you can use the following formula: CapEx = PP&E (current period) – PP&E (prior period) + Depreciation (current period)


That’ll tell you how capex has trended over previous years and how much they paid in it for a given amount of growth.

No there isn't an easy plug and play average. Different businesses have different CAPEX requirements and different owners make different decisions about spending on equipment. Commonly people use depreciation is as a rough estimate of yearly CAPEX requirements, but using the rule blindly can be problematic.
